TokenCard ICO (2017): Sale History, Figure & Outcome

TokenCard (TKN) was a 2017 project offering an Ethereum-based crypto payments card. The sale aimed to fund development of a debit card linked to cryptocurrency wallets.

What the record shows

The TokenCard initial coin offering raised USD 16.5 million in 2017. The project later rebranded as Monolith before discontinuing its consumer card services in 2022. The record does not indicate whether the card achieved meaningful adoption before winding down operations.

Era context: ico mania (2017–2018)

The 2017-2018 ICO Mania saw hundreds of token sales complete rapidly amid intense speculation. This period included some of the largest crypto fundraising events ever, though many projects failed soon after. The market eventually corrected amid widespread project closures and legal scrutiny.
